This microcourse introduces the two main document-processing approaches available in ABBYY FineReader Engine: FRDocument and Batch Processing. It explains how these approaches support different workflow requirements related to control, automation, throughput, scalability, and multicore processing.
The microcourse explores how sequential and parallel execution models behave in practice, how Batch Processing supports high-volume OCR workloads, and how multicore recognition techniques improve processing throughput for large document sets. It also explains when FRDocument workflows are more appropriate, when Batch Processing becomes beneficial, and how hybrid workflows combine the strengths of both approaches.
Through practical demonstrations and guided exercises, the microcourse shows how Batch Processing works in real FineReader Engine scenarios, helping developers evaluate processing performance, scalability, and workflow design choices using sequential and multicore processing approaches.
For learners who would like to dive deeper, the microcourse also includes an optional code walkthrough that explores how Batch Processing is implemented inside a real FineReader Engine sample project, including processing flow, configuration, and multicore execution logic.
Microcourse duration: 1 hour 30 minutes*
Access duration: 365 days
Please note that this microcourse is part of the larger ABBYY FineReader Engine learning plan: Getting Started with FineReader Engine.
The learning plan will be marked as complete, and a certificate will be automatically issued once all microcourses and the final survey have been completed.
*It's important to recognize that the time needed to complete this microcourse will vary among students. This is due to differences in educational backgrounds, learning styles, and personal motivations for taking ABBYY University courses. As a result, we can only provide a general estimate of the completion time.
Training Environment
This microcourse includes hands-on tasks that require a prepared Windows FineReader Engine environment. To complete the practical tasks successfully, students should use the required Windows training environment provided for the learning plan.
For instructions on obtaining the distribution kit, setting up the Windows environment, installing ABBYY FineReader Engine, and activating the license, please refer to the microcourse Install and Explore ABBYY FineReader Engine. That microcourse explains the required setup process before students begin working with Batch Processing samples, multicore recognition workflows, and hands-on processing tasks.